Getting Started in My Hero Academia Ultimate
Your first session in MHA Ultimate determines how fast you scale through the early game. The game starts you at the UA Academy entrance exam, which doubles as a tutorial and your first real test. Here is exactly what to do during your first hour to set up a strong foundation.
When you load in, you spawn outside the UA gates as a quirkless student. The entrance exam throws you against robot villains in a timed arena. You do not need a quirk for this section. Focus on learning the basic attack combo (3 light hits into a heavy finisher), the dodge roll timing, and the block mechanic. Clearing the exam with a score above 40 points earns you a bonus 200 Hero Coins and an extra Quirk Spin on top of the default 3 you start with.
After the exam, you unlock the Quirk Awakening ceremony. This is where you spend your Quirk Spins. Each spin randomly assigns one of 30+ quirks from the MHA universe. The probability breakdown works like this: Common quirks (Hardening, Tape, Tail) have a 55% drop rate. Rare quirks (Engine, Dark Shadow, Acid) sit at 30%. Epic quirks (Explosion, Half-Cold Half-Hot, Brainwash) drop at 12%. Legendary quirks (One For All, Overhaul, All For One) have a 3% chance. Your starting 3-4 spins give you a reasonable shot at landing something in the Rare or Epic tier.
- Complete the UA entrance exam with 40+ points. This earns you 200 bonus Hero Coins and an additional Quirk Spin. Focus on chaining light attacks into heavies on the robot villains.
- Redeem all active codes before spinning. Open the codes menu from the main hub and enter every working code. You will gain extra Quirk Spins, Hero Coins, and EXP boosts that stack with your starting resources.
- Spend your Quirk Spins wisely. If you land an Epic or Legendary quirk on your first few spins, stop immediately and invest into it. Do not chase a specific quirk early on — any Epic-tier quirk carries you through Chapter 3.
- Start the Chapter 1 story quest chain. Story quests give 500-800 EXP each and introduce every core mechanic. You will unlock Villain Raids by Chapter 2 and PvP by Chapter 3.
- Join a hero agency as soon as one accepts you. Agencies unlock daily agency missions worth 150 Hero Coins each. You become eligible after reaching hero level 5, which takes roughly 30-40 minutes of questing.
- Set your costume loadout. Even the default costume pieces provide small stat bonuses. Equip whatever you have and slot any Costume Tokens from codes into your primary gear.
Quirks & Combat System in MHA Ultimate
The quirk system is the backbone of My Hero Academia Ultimate. Every quirk plays differently, with unique movesets, combo routes, and ultimate abilities. Understanding the tier list and combat mechanics is what separates players who plateau at level 20 from those who push into endgame ranked PvP.
Quirk Tier List — May 2026
After extensive testing across PvP ranked matches and Villain Raid speed clears, here is where the meta stands. The recent Season 3 update added Overhaul and rebalanced several quirks, shifting the power rankings significantly.
| Quirk | Tier | Best For |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| One For All (Full Cowl) | S | PvP / All-Round | 5-hit combo extends into air juggle. Delaware Smash breaks guards. United States of Smash ultimate deals 45,000 damage at max level. The mobility from Full Cowl mode is unmatched. |
| Explosion | S | PvE / Burst | Howitzer Impact clears entire Villain Raid rooms. AP Shot has the longest range of any quirk ability. Cluster Bomb ultimate hits 38,000 AoE damage. Best raw damage output in the game. |
| Half-Cold Half-Hot | S | PvP / Control | Ice Wall blocks projectiles and creates space. Flashfire Fist deals 28,000 burst damage. Switching between ice and fire modes mid-combo creates unpredictable mix-ups that top-ranked players rely on. |
| Overhaul | S | PvP / Utility | Ground manipulation reshapes the arena. Disassemble ability bypasses block entirely. The new Season 3 additions gave Overhaul a 3-second invulnerability window during his ultimate activation. |
| Dark Shadow | A | PvE / Sustain | Black Ankh mode doubles your attack speed for 12 seconds. Ragnarok ultimate hits 32,000 in a massive AoE cone. Shadow takes reduced damage in nighttime maps, making Dark Shadow a top pick for evening rotations. |
| Engine | A | PvP / Speed | Recipro Burst gives 8 seconds of doubled movement and attack speed. Excellent for chasing down opponents or escaping bad situations. Lower damage ceiling than S-Tier quirks but the mobility compensates in ranked play. |
| Brainwash | A | PvP / Support | Mind Control stuns for 2.5 seconds, long enough for a full combo followup. Cloth Capture has deceptive range. In 3v3 ranked, Brainwash is arguably S-Tier because locking down one enemy wins team fights. |
| Acid | B | PvE / Zone Control | Acid Veil creates a damage-over-time zone lasting 8 seconds. Melt deals 18,000 over the full duration. Struggles in PvP because opponents simply walk out of the acid pools. |
| Hardening | B | PvP / Tank | Red Riot Unbreakable mode gives 40% damage reduction for 10 seconds. Low damage output but nearly impossible to kill during the transformation window. A solid beginner quirk. |
Combat Mechanics Deep Dive
MHA Ultimate uses a 4-button combat system: light attack, heavy attack, quirk ability 1, and quirk ability 2. Your ultimate charges as you deal and receive damage, filling a gauge that takes roughly 45 seconds of active fighting to max out. Every character also has access to a universal dodge roll (0.8 second cooldown), a block (held, drains stamina), and a guard break (heavy attack on a blocking opponent).
Combo structure follows a consistent pattern across all quirks. Three light attacks chain into a heavy finisher for the base combo. From there, quirk abilities extend the chain. One For All, for example, can cancel the heavy finisher into Detroit Smash (quirk ability 1) for an additional 3 hits, then wall-bounce the opponent into a Delaware Smash (quirk ability 2) for the full 11-hit string. The entire sequence deals approximately 22,000 damage at hero level 30.
Stamina management matters more than most players realize. Each dodge roll costs 15 stamina, blocking drains 8 stamina per second, and quirk abilities cost between 20-40 stamina depending on the move. Your total stamina pool is 100 at base, scaling to 150 at hero level 50 with the right costume bonuses. Running out of stamina mid-fight leaves you unable to dodge or block for 3 seconds, which in PvP means death against any competent opponent.
Quirk Selection Verdict
For new players, Explosion is the safest pick. It performs well in both PvE and PvP with straightforward combos that do not require advanced cancel timings. If you land One For All from a spin, keep it immediately — its skill ceiling is the highest in the game and it dominates ranked above Gold tier. Half-Cold Half-Hot is the best choice for players who enjoy reactive, switch-based combat.
Story Mode & Quests
My Hero Academia Ultimate features a story mode that follows the anime's major arcs, broken into 5 chapters with 8-12 quests each. Completing the story is the single most efficient way to level your hero, earn Hero Coins, and unlock game systems. Rushing straight to Villain Raids without finishing the story is a common mistake that leaves you under-leveled and without key mechanic unlocks.
Chapter Breakdown
Chapter 1: UA Entrance Exam & Battle Training. You will fight robot villains, learn combo mechanics, and face your first PvE boss (a zero-point robot with 50,000 HP). Completing all 10 quests awards 6,000 EXP total, 800 Hero Coins, and unlocks hero agencies. Most players clear Chapter 1 in 45-60 minutes.
Chapter 2: Sports Festival Arc. This chapter introduces competitive PvE modes: obstacle races, cavalry battles, and 1v1 tournament brackets against NPC heroes. The tournament bracket is your first real skill check — you face NPC opponents using quirks like Explosion and Engine with actual combo AI. Clearing the full chapter gives 9,500 EXP, 1,200 Hero Coins, and unlocks Villain Raids.
Chapter 3: Hero Killer Arc. Stain serves as the chapter boss with 120,000 HP and a bleed mechanic that reduces your healing by 50%. You need at least hero level 20 and a Rare-tier or higher quirk to clear this fight consistently. The reward is 12,000 EXP, 1,500 Hero Coins, and PvP Arena access.
Chapter 4: Hideout Raid Arc. All For One is the main boss with 250,000 HP and the ability to copy your quirk abilities back at you. This chapter requires hero level 35 minimum and introduces 3-player co-op quests for the first time. Completing it awards 15,000 EXP, 2,000 Hero Coins, and the Hero Internship system.
Chapter 5: Overhaul Arc (Season 3 Update). The newest chapter added in the May 2026 Season 3 update. Overhaul serves as both an obtainable quirk and the chapter's final boss with 400,000 HP. His ground-manipulation attacks cover the entire arena, requiring constant movement. Clearing Chapter 5 awards 18,000 EXP, 3,000 Hero Coins, and a guaranteed Epic Costume Token.
Villain Raids
Villain Raids are the primary endgame PvE content. They unlock after Chapter 2 and come in three difficulties: Normal (recommended hero level 15), Hard (level 25), and Extreme (level 40). Each raid features a villain boss with unique mechanics and phases.
Normal raids drop 600 EXP and basic quirk upgrade materials. Hard raids give 1,200 EXP and rare enhancement shards. Extreme raids award 2,500 EXP, legendary enhancement shards, and a 5% chance at an exclusive villain costume piece per clear. The daily limit is 5 raid attempts, resetting at midnight UTC.
Tips & Strategies for MHA Ultimate
Hero Leveling Optimization
The fastest leveling path in MHA Ultimate follows this sequence: story quests until Chapter 3 completion (roughly hero level 22-25), then Hard Villain Raids mixed with daily challenges until level 40, then Extreme Raids plus weekly missions to hit the current cap of level 50. Players following this route reach level 50 in approximately 2-3 weeks of daily play.
Double EXP codes are your biggest accelerator. The ALLMIGHT code gives 30 minutes of doubled quest and raid EXP. Stack it with a Hard Villain Raid session and you are looking at 2,400 EXP per raid clear instead of 1,200. Five raids during a Double EXP window nets 12,000 EXP in roughly 25 minutes.
Costume Customization & Stat Bonuses
Costumes in MHA Ultimate are not purely cosmetic. Each costume piece (head, torso, gloves, boots, and accessory) provides a stat bonus between +2% and +8% depending on rarity. A full set of Epic costume pieces gives roughly +25% to your primary combat stats. That is the difference between a 22,000 damage combo and a 27,500 damage combo with the same quirk and level.
Costume Tokens drop from story quest completions, Villain Raid clears, ranked PvP season rewards, and codes. The Costume Forge in the UA hub lets you upgrade Common pieces to Rare for 3 tokens, Rare to Epic for 8 tokens, and Epic to Legendary for 20 tokens. Prioritize upgrading your gloves and boots first — they boost attack damage and movement speed respectively, which are the two stats that matter most across all content types.
PvP Ranked Climbing
Ranked PvP uses a tier system: Bronze, Silver, Gold, Platinum, Diamond, and Plus Ultra. Each tier has 3 divisions. You gain 25-35 rank points per win and lose 15-20 per loss, so maintaining a 45% win rate is enough to climb slowly. The matchmaking system prioritizes hero level parity, so a level 30 player rarely faces a level 50 opponent.
At Bronze through Silver, any quirk works. Just learn your basic combo and punish opponents who whiff attacks. Gold is where quirk matchups start mattering — One For All and Half-Cold Half-Hot dominate because their combo extensions are harder to escape. Platinum and above becomes a spacing and stamina management game. The top 100 players on the Plus Ultra leaderboard earn exclusive seasonal costumes, a unique title, and 500 Hero Coins at season end.
Hero Internship System
Hero Internships unlock after Chapter 4 and provide passive income while you are offline. You assign your hero to a pro hero's agency for 4, 8, or 12-hour shifts. A 4-hour internship yields 100 Hero Coins and 400 EXP. An 8-hour shift gives 250 Hero Coins and 900 EXP. The 12-hour option drops 400 Hero Coins and 1,500 EXP. These numbers scale with your hero level, so a level 50 hero on a 12-hour shift earns roughly 600 Hero Coins and 2,200 EXP.
Always queue a 12-hour internship before logging off. The passive Hero Coin income alone pays for 2-3 Quirk Spins per week without doing anything. Over a month, that adds up to 12+ free spins purely from internship earnings.
